Lima to Offer Tourists Specialized Transport Cards

Just as residents and citizens of Peru purchase public transportation cards, so too will tourists be offered the same fast and accessible manner of paying for a lift on the Lima Metro or the Metropolitano.

Juan Huertas, manager of SIT Pro Transport, says the cards “will allow [tourists] to make five, ten or another amount of trips to be determined at the time” of purchase. Although not rechargeable, the cards can be kept as souvenirs, Huertas points out.

Upon landing in the Jorge Chavez International Airport, located in the capital city of Lima, foreign tourists will be able to purchase said cards, gaining access to public transport and avoiding the long lines at Metro stops.

The Integrated Transport System (SIT) already manufactures the public transport cards used by Limeños and would take on this project, specialized for tourists, as well.
